Adventures on the reef and in the jungle

The Belize Barrier Reef offers snorkeling and diving from private boats.

Hol Chan and nearby reef areas suit many snorkelers, while diving plans depend on certification and experience.

Inland, the possibilities include guided cave rivers, kayaking, waterfalls, and wildlife reserves such as Cockscomb Basin.

Jaguar sightings are never guaranteed, but the protected forest supports remarkable wildlife.

Belize's Maya world: ancient cities and living culture

Xunantunich fits comfortably into most stays in the Cayo District. Caracol requires a longer journey through the forest, while Lamanai follows a separate northern route that often includes a boat trip.

A guide helps you understand how each city developed within its landscape and why the sites should not be treated as interchangeable stops.

Belize’s Maya and Garifuna cultures are also part of the country today. Your itinerary may include a market, cooking experience, family-run workshop or time with community guides when available.

Belize and Guatemala in One Private Journey

Belize and Guatemala combine comfortably when the itinerary has about 13 days. A classic route begins with Antigua, Lake Atitlán and Tikal before continuing into Belize.

The Belize portion can include the Cayo District, a jungle lodge and a coastal or island stay. Private transportation and local support simplify the border crossing and connections between regions.

With fewer days, concentrating on one country usually produces a more satisfying trip.

Best Time to Visit Belize

December through April generally brings the driest weather and the most reliable conditions for reef activities. These months are also among the most popular, so hotels should be planned early.

April and May are hotter, while May begins the transition toward wetter conditions. From June through November, rain and storm disruption become more likely, although many travel days remain usable.

Sea conditions can change in any season. Our Belize team reviews the route and explains what your dates may mean for the reef, interior and islands.

Is Belize safe to visit?

No destination is free from risk. Official travel guidance identifies crime concerns, with particular warnings for parts of Belize City. Martsam plans private transportation, selected routes, suitable hotels and local support, but these arrangements cannot remove every risk.

Before traveling, review the latest advice from the U.S. Department of State or the relevant authority in your country.

Which part of Belize should I include?

Choose the Cayo District for rainforest, caves and ancient Maya cities. Ambergris Caye offers convenient reef access and a more active island setting. Placencia and Hopkins suit travelers looking for a quieter southern-coast stay.

Many itineraries combine the interior with one coastal region.

Can Belize be combined with Guatemala or Mexico?

Yes. Guatemala combines naturally with Belize through Tikal and the Maya lowlands. Mexico’s Yucatán can also connect with northern Belize. These routes work best when the itinerary allows enough time for border formalities and regional transfers.
